Treadmills - The Good, the Bad, and the Ugly

A treadmill can be a very useful tool to improve your cardiovascular fitness. It is also a good option for those with injury concerns. It is simple to use and secure.

mobvoi-home-treadmill-pro-foldable-treadmill-for-home-compatible-with-smartwatches-virtual-training-trails-running-and-walking-workout-modes-bluetooth-speaker-remote-control-fitness-exercise-10.jpgTreadmills can be utilized for high-intensity, interval training. They can aid in building leg muscle, such as quadriceps and the hamstrings. Treadmill workouts also engage your core muscles.

It is a form of exercise

Treadmills are pieces of fitness equipment that allows people to walk, jog or run in place. They can be adjusted so that they mimic different types of terrains and offer a variety of workout programs. They can also be used for exercise in adverse weather or at home.

Treadmills are typically used for cardio but they can also be utilized to build leg muscles. This is especially true of the glutes, calves, and the hamstrings. They are also great for high-intensity interval training (HIIT) workouts, which will burn more calories and fat in a shorter period of time. Pick a treadmill that has a speed and incline level that is suitable for your fitness level to get the most out of your HIIT exercise.

Running on a treadmill could be a great way to boost your cardiovascular health and stay healthy, but it's important to take into consideration the risk of injuries. The majority of treadmills have safety features to prevent accidents and falls. Those who are new to running on a treadmill for sale ought to start with shorter runs, and then gradually increase the distance. It's a great idea to keep a water bottle with you and to use the treadmill's safety strap during your workout.

Set realistic goals for your treadmill workouts. Begin with a quick 5 km run, and then progressing to a long-distance running. This will keep you focused and will help you stick to your exercise plan. It's also important to check with your doctor before beginning your exercise routine, especially when you suffer from any medical conditions.

Be aware of the size of the treadmill belt before you are considering purchasing one. You should ensure that the belt is at a minimum 18 inches wide and 48 to 54 inches long. The extra room allows you to move from side to side when you run and will to reduce swaying, which could lead to knee or ankle injury.

Treadmills are great for runners because they can be controlled to simulate various kinds of terrain and speeds. They can be adapted to accommodate people with different levels of fitness. Some people should not utilize treadmills for exercising like older adults or those suffering from heart or respiratory conditions. In addition, treadmill running can be hard on the joints and is not recommended for those who have hip or knee problems.

It is safe

Running on the road, or on a treadmill, offers numerous benefits. It is also an excellent way to improve overall health. However, it can result in injuries if not cautious. You should also avoid running on a treadmill if certain medical conditions exist. For instance, if are overweight, it's best to stay clear of running on the treadmill until you attain an appropriate weight. This will prevent issues such as joint pain and lack of energy.

Treadmills can be dangerous especially if you do not know the precautions to take. The injuries that could be caused by treadmill use are varied including sprains, broken bones to death. The Consumer Product Safety Commission reports that hundreds of thousands of people are admitted to the emergency room each year for injuries related to treadmills.

To stay safe while running, follow these tips:

Do not stand on the treadmill when you first start it. The belt may begin moving quickly, causing you to lose your feet. Instead, you should straddle the deck and let it begin moving slowly before you step onto it. Do not take a leap off a treadmill that is moving. Wait until the belt is at a complete stop before stepping off.

It is also recommended to wear supportive and well-fitted running shoes when you are running on a treadmill. Shoes that are not properly fitted can cause you to slip or fall and cause injuries. Avoid running barefoot on treadmills since its belt can cause friction burns.

By following the operating instructions and cleaning the treadmill regularly, you will avoid injuries caused by treadmills. Keep the machine properly lubricated in accordance with the instructions of the manufacturer and tighten any loose hardware. It's also important to wash your controls and hand grips after every use. The sweat of your hands can make them sticky.

If you're not used to running outdoors, it's important to increase the speed of your treadmill and slope gradually. It can be difficult to maintain a steep incline and it's also easy to lose your balance. Take regular breaks when running on the treadmill. This will allow your muscles to stretch and recover.

It is efficient

Treadmills can be a beneficial method of exercise for a lot of people. You should not run on a treadmill if you suffer from heart or respiratory issues, balance issues or injuries or joint pains. Avoid treadmill running if your joints are already worn. You may also feel more tired after using the treadmill, so it is best to walk for a few minutes to cool down.

Treadmill exercises can generate calories in a similar way as outdoor running, however they don't work the same muscles. Running on a flat surface may cause the quadriceps muscles to increase their strength and tone however it doesn't help build the hamstrings and calves in the same way. Treadmills are known to reduce the amount that hip flexors and stabilizing muscles are used.

It is also possible to have an effective workout on your treadmill by varying your speed and the slope. This can prevent boredom and encourage you to push yourself harder. Trompmills can also be a good option for high-intensity interval training (HIIT).

If you're going to run on treadmill, you need to pay attention to your posture and technique. Make sure you look straight ahead and not look down at the console or your feet, which could result in hunching and neck or back discomfort. Ask a fitness professional for advice if you're not familiar with treadmill workouts.

A treadmill is a great tool for HIIT workouts, as it can mimic the terrain you'll run across on an outdoor run. Just be sure to set the incline at a level that is challenging, but not too steep, and make use of an electronic heart rate monitor to ensure your exercise is safe and efficient. When you are doing your HIIT sessions, aim to achieve an intensity of 7 or 8 on the 10-point scale, which is deemed moderate to very hard by experts in exercise and equates to 80-90% of your maximum heart rate. This will help you lose weight and improve your cardiovascular health. After HIIT, walk for five minutes to cool down.
